I have a problem with search(); I try to match a contact header with IP address:
if !(search("Contact:.*@[0-9]+.[0-9]+.[0-9]+.[0-9]+:")) { works fine, whereas if !(search("Contact:.*@[0-9]+.[0-9]+.[0-9]+.\d+:")) { does not work. ^^
Looks like search() does not like \d Are there any known limitations for the regular expressions?
it should allow POSIX format. Is \d standard in POSIX? What OS are you using?
